Srinagar, Mar 24: Two Central Reserve Police Force (CRPF) men were on Tuesday killed in a fratricide incident inside CRPF’s water wing camp at Dal Lake Srinagar.

According to news agency, officials said that two CRPF men were killed in a fratricide incident that took place in water wing camp of CRPF at Dal Lake here.

They identified the duo has Constable Siju and Constable Jala Vijay. Police as per the officials have rushed to the spot soon after receiving the news about the death of two CRPF men.

Meanwhile, a CRPF official told that the duo entered into scuffle over some issue, adding that they confirming whether the duo have succumbed to their injuries.
